Code anatomy

What BGENATWWXXX identifies

BGEN AT WW XXX
Bank code
BGEN
Country code
AT
Location code
WW
Branch code
XXX

An 8-character code or an 11-character code ending in XXX identifies the primary office. Other 11-character endings identify a branch or office.

What is the SWIFT/BIC code for Generali Bank AG?

The SWIFT/BIC code for Generali Bank AG in Wien, Austria is BGENATWWXXX.

Is BGENATWWXXX a head office or branch code?

This code is typically associated with the head office, although some branches may also use the head-office BIC. Always confirm the code with the recipient before sending a transfer.

How long is an IBAN in Austria?

An IBAN in Austria contains 20 characters. A valid length alone does not guarantee a valid account, so use the validator above to check the structure and checksum.
